Transaction 4143e9695924e435c986e78fe446bb2cf8260423f7b370d5a56372e8a8035249

2 Input
2 Outputs
  • 4143e9695924e435c986e78fe446bb2cf8260423f7b370d5a56372e8a8035249:0
  • value  65014
    address  1HzHYfDrYasHDXcxWAzJ2jSSf8BXhMuqhu
  • 4143e9695924e435c986e78fe446bb2cf8260423f7b370d5a56372e8a8035249:1
  • value  1003430
    address  36ZsbLxzVPTUjZ71Dz541VnRU8wjoQg6DQ